- 1891
Indian Census
- The
General Report on the Census of India for 1891 is a fascinating account
of India at the height of British power in South Asia. It contains
data on Indian; geography, politics, population, occupations, ethnography,
language, race, caste, tribe, literacy, infirmities and sex and age
distribution. It is far from a simple dry collection of statistics
and it includes lots of anecdotal details which give a vivid picture
of India in the late 19th century.
